Contribuiți la feedbackI stopped by for a quick bite after work. This hidden gem in Childers was a pleasant surprise! The 15 dumplings in soup for around $13 seemed like a good deal, but we weren't in the mood for dumplings so we opted for the salt and pepper delights instead. They were delicious and satisfying in terms of portion size, quality, and price. I might give the dumplings a try next time.

Taking it as it is. Nice simple, tasty food. However, be prepared for a little bit of a wait and a shortage of waitstaff. The night I was there it was one (obviously junior) member of staff being left to man the floor of the entire restaurant. She did as best she could, while the more senior lady who seemed to be in charge would just smile and continue on her way. Made me a bit nostalgic for primary school, really, having to keep my hand in the air to receive service.
